Alsisar lies in the heart of Shekhawati, or "Garden of Shekha", named after Rao Shekha, a fiercely independent ruler who consolidated the region in 15th century. Shekhawati, often mentioned as an open air museum is known for its frescoes, painted havelis, mansions and picturesque desert landscape.

Ride to Mukam - continue ride after lunch to Mukam - arrive Campsite, Mokam - visit Jambeshwar temple - every year Jambeshwar Fair is held in the village of Mukam, in memory of the founder of Bishnoi sect Guru Jambeshwar ji. His teachings are condensed into 120 sayings which propagate the cardinal virtues of self-control, truth and non-violence. A large fair is held in February / March every year which is attended by thousands of people from across the country.
